在现代科技的发展中,大数据和云计算已经成为了不可或缺的关键词。而为了应对数据爆炸式的增长,传统的存储系统不再满足对于高可靠性和高性能的需求。在解决这个问题的过程中,分布式文件系统和对象存储技术逐渐崭露头角。而Ceph作为一种基于分布式文件系统和对象存储的开源软件,被广泛应用于云计算和大数据处理领域。
Ceph的核心理念是将数据进行分布式存储,这不仅能够提供高可靠性和高可用性的数据访问,还能够提供非常好的读写性能。而磁盘作为存储系统的核心组成部分,对于Ceph来说有着重要的意义。那么,Ceph对磁盘有什么要求呢?
首先,Ceph要求磁盘具备足够的容量。在使用Ceph的过程中,数据会被分布到不同的存储节点上,因此每个节点的磁盘容量对于整个系统的容量起着关键性的作用。如果磁盘容量不够,会导致存储节点无法存储全部的数据,从而影响系统的可靠性和可用性。
其次,Ceph对于磁盘的读写性能有着一定的要求。由于Ceph将数据进行分布式存储,因此节点之间需要频繁地进行数据的复制和迁移。如果磁盘的读写性能不足,会导致节点之间数据同步的延迟,进而影响整个系统的性能。因此,为了更好地发挥Ceph的性能优势,选择具备优秀的磁盘读写性能的设备非常重要。
此外,Ceph对于磁盘的可靠性和稳定性也有一定要求。在分布式存储系统中,磁盘故障是非常普遍的情况,因此需要选择具备良好的故障容忍能力的磁盘设备。Ceph通过数据的冗余存储和自动恢复机制,可以实现对磁盘故障的快速修复和容错处理。然而,如果磁盘自身的可靠性不高,则会增加系统出现故障的概率,进而影响整个系统的可靠性。
最后,Ceph对于磁盘的扩展性也有着一定的要求。随着数据规模的不断增长,存储系统也需要不断地扩展容量。因此,对于Ceph来说,磁盘设备应该具备良好的扩展性,能够方便地进行磁盘的添加和替换,以满足不断增长的存储需求。
总结起来,Ceph对于磁盘的要求主要包括容量、读写性能、可靠性和扩展性。只有选择了满足这些要求的磁盘设备,才能够充分发挥Ceph的优势,提供高可靠性、高可用性和高性能的存储解决方案。因此,在构建基于Ceph的存储系统时,应该对磁盘设备的选择进行充分的考虑和评估,以确保系统的稳定性和性能的提升。